TOM STONE || floats (6'+) || any pronouns, listens to he/him most


Death is a funny thing: it is the closure of a journey, the last step of the way, the light at the end of the tunnel.
An abstract and inevitable destination, an unshakeable force of nature.
All while not even Death itself can change its fate.

Or so it thought, before it was able to split its conscience into many, many pieces.
You yearn for what you can't have, it's the drive of sentience. And so Death prevails, while also having numerous personas, all connected to the original blueprint which is forced to follow its nature.
At least it is fulfilled more now, as it is parallely experiencing what Life has to offer.


Tom StoneĀ is one of those avatars, and debatably the coolest: Tom loves driving their moped and kick scooter, enjoys barfighting and is quite popular in his circles.
On occasion as professional(ly reluctant) reaper, he also reaps the souls of those perished in road related accidents.

His voice is very deep and has a very smooth way of talking; overall very unbothered, but not hesitant to knock your teeth out.
As he is only a fragment of Death, they can still perish and return to the source of hence they came.

Abilities:

Reaper Scythe:
A scythe made to reap what was sown.
Due to Tom only being a fragment of Death, the most it can do is cut or if concentrated, slightly attach to the soul to unleash uncontrollable memories in the affected.

It can additionally be turned into a silly little kick scooter for Tom to be used at their own leisure. We all know those things bruise any flesh they touch, so it's more than fitting to be a weapon of soul cutting.

Barfighting:
Tom has something special up his sleeves; stone arms, which can be easily formed into the shapes of gravestones and memorials.
This, in turn offers a great memorial service. It's on the house, specially made for you!

Epic worms:
By coming into contact to any type of dirt or ground with soil beneath, worms will try to reach the surface. It doesn't matter if Tom touches the ground with a clothed extremity; the crawlers are coming. Extreme worm grunting!
